从零开始,教你如何快速、正确地设置DNS服务器
- 分类:帮助 回答于: 2024年03月28日 11:29:07
设置DNS服务器可能看起来是一项复杂而令人生畏的任务,特别是对于那些刚接触网络管理的人来说。然而,通过正确的指导和一点幽默,任何人都可以掌握这个过程。在本文中,我们将带您了解如何从零开始,快速、正确地设置DNS服务器。让我们一起踏上这个有趣而富有洞察力的旅程吧!
工具原料:
系统版本:Ubuntu 20.04 LTS
品牌型号:Dell PowerEdge R740
软件版本:BIND 9.16.1
一、了解DNS的基本概念
在开始设置DNS服务器之前,了解DNS的基本概念至关重要。DNS(域名系统)就像互联网的电话簿,将人类可读的域名(如www.example.com)转换为计算机可理解的IP地址(如192.0.2.1)。没有DNS,我们就只能记住一长串数字,而不是简单易记的域名。
二、选择合适的DNS软件
市场上有多种DNS服务器软件可供选择,如BIND、PowerDNS和Unbound。在本文中,我们将使用最广泛使用的开源软件BIND。BIND以其稳定性、安全性和灵活性而闻名,适用于各种规模的网络。
三、安装和配置BIND
在Ubuntu系统上,可以使用以下命令安装BIND:
sudo apt update
sudo apt install bind9
安装完成后,您需要配置BIND以满足您的特定需求。主要的配置文件是/etc/bind/named.conf
,其中定义了BIND的全局设置和区域(域)信息。另一个重要的目录是/var/cache/bind
,用于存储区域文件和其他相关数据。
四、创建和管理DNS记录
配置完BIND后,就可以开始创建DNS记录了。最常见的记录类型包括A记录(将域名映射到IPv4地址)、AAAA记录(将域名映射到IPv6地址)、CNAME记录(创建域名别名)和MX记录(指定邮件服务器)。这些记录在区域文件中定义,每个域都有自己的区域文件。
五、测试和故障排除
设置完DNS服务器后,务必对其进行彻底的测试,以确保其正常工作。您可以使用dig
和nslookup
等工具查询DNS记录,并检查响应是否符合预期。如果遇到任何问题,请查看BIND的日志文件(通常位于/var/log/named/
),以获取有关可能的错误和警告的详细信息。
总结:
设置DNS服务器可能一开始看起来有点麻烦,但通过正确的方法和一点幽默感,任何人都可以掌握这个过程。通过了解DNS的基本概念,选择合适的软件(如BIND),并仔细配置和管理记录,您就可以建立一个可靠、高效的DNS基础设施。记住,实践是学习过程的关键。不要害怕犯错误,因为每个错误都是获得宝贵经验的机会。随着时间的推移,您将成为DNS管理方面的专家,您的网络将如您所愿地运行。祝您的DNS之旅一路顺风!
猜您喜欢
- 简单几步教你手机怎么连接打印机..2020/10/06
- qq飞车下载安装指南2024/02/29
- 一步到位的告诉你电脑密码怎么设置..2020/10/05
- 大学生用笔记本电脑哪一款比较好一些..2021/07/31
- 详解电脑系统重装了数据还能恢复吗..2021/06/03
- 详解windows系统还原操作方法..2021/06/05
相关推荐
- 自动修复无法修复你的电脑怎么办..2021/03/14
- [word艺术字]:创意与美感的完美结合..2024/02/22
- 台式机或笔记本电脑声卡驱动如何更新..2020/11/02
- 冰封一键装机备份系统使用方法..2021/03/25
- 重装系统电脑运行慢怎么解决..2022/11/20
- PPT插入视频的简易教程,轻松掌握视频插..2024/02/21